The Boys’ Brigade (or BB for short) is an organisation designed to give boys and young men something interesting, challenging and fun to do.
Our organisation was
started in Glasgow over 100 years ago, and today Companies just like ours can be
found all round the World!
The BB has a badge, just like your favourite football team, and as you can see
it's an anchor. Our motto, “SURE AND STEADFA5T”, is written on the anchor.
The aim of the BB is “the advancement of Christ’s Kingdom among boys and the
promotion of habits of Obedience, Discipline, Reverence, Self-Respect and all
that tends towards a true Christian Manliness”. That means that we want young
men to grow up knowing about Jesus, to know how to behave properly, and to be
proud of themselves. If everyone could do that then the world would be a much
nicer place to live in. However, we want you to have fun as you learn! How do we
do it? Read on to find out!
What activities do we do?
- GAMES - Each week we set aside time for team as well as individual games
- COMPETITIONS - We take part in many competitions with other Companies each year, including swimming, figure marching, PT, football, and other sports
- QUIZZES - We take part in Bible and safety quizzes with other Companies each year
- DRAMA - We take part in an annual mime and drama competitions with other Companies each year
- ACHIEVEMENTS - Each year you will work towards gaining achievements which help you to learn while having fun
- AWARDS - At the end of every year we hold a display night, where family and friends come to see what we have done during the year. Awards are given to boys and squads who have performed and behaved well
- CAMPING - Every Springtime Junior and Company Sections go to our annual camp. Company Section also camp outdoors every Autumn
